xc3s1000-5fgg900i Xilinx Corp., xc3s1000-5fgg900i Datasheet - Page 30
![no-image](/images/no-image-200.jpg)
xc3s1000-5fgg900i
Manufacturer Part Number
xc3s1000-5fgg900i
Description
Spartan-3 Fpga Family
Manufacturer
Xilinx Corp.
Datasheet
1.XC3S1000-5FGG900I.pdf
(217 pages)
- Current page: 30 of 217
- Download datasheet (6Mb)
Spartan-3 FPGA Family: Functional Description
Dedicated Multipliers
All Spartan-3 devices provide embedded multipliers that
accept two 18-bit words as inputs to produce a 36-bit prod-
uct. This section provides an introduction to multipliers. For
further details, refer to the “Using Embedded Multipliers”
chapter in UG331.
The input buses to the multiplier accept data in two’s-com-
plement form (either 18-bit signed or 17-bit unsigned). One
such multiplier is matched to each block RAM on the die.
The close physical proximity of the two ensures efficient
30
54
A[17:0]
B[17:0]
Figure 15: Waveforms of Block RAM Data Operations with NO_CHANGE Selected
(a) Asynchronous 18-bit Multiplier
ADDR
CLK
WE
DO
EN
DI
DISABLED
MULT18X18
0000
Figure 16: Embedded Multiplier Primitives
XXXX
aa
READ
P[35:0]
MEM(aa)
www.xilinx.com
1111
bb
MEM(bb)=1111
WRITE
data handling. Cascading multipliers permits multiplicands
more than three in number as well as wider than 18-bits.
The multiplier is placed in a design using one of two primi-
tives: an asynchronous version called MULT18X18 and a
version with a register called MULT18X18S, as shown in
Figure 16a
these primitives are defined in
The CORE Generator system produces multipliers based
on these primitives that can be configured to suit a wide
range of requirements.
A[17:0]
B[17:0]
RST
CLK
(b) 18-bit Multiplier with Register
CE
2222
cc
MEM(cc)=2222
WRITE
and
Figure
MULT18X18S
16b, respectively. The signals for
dd
DS099-2_16_030403
XXXX
READ
DS099-2 (v2.5) December 4, 2009
MEM(dd)
Table
P[35:0]
DS099-2_17_052705
14.
Product Specification
R
Related parts for xc3s1000-5fgg900i
Image
Part Number
Description
Manufacturer
Datasheet
Request
R
![xc95144xl-7cs144i](/images/no-image3.png)
Part Number:
Description:
Xc95144xl High Performance Cpld
Manufacturer:
Xilinx Corp.
![xcr3128xl-10vq100q](/images/no-image3.png)
Part Number:
Description:
128 Macrocell Automotive Iq Cpld
Manufacturer:
Xilinx Corp.
Datasheet:
![xc2s150e-6ftg256i](/images/no-image3.png)
Part Number:
Description:
Spartan-iie Fpga Family Data Sheet
Manufacturer:
Xilinx Corp.
![xc2v1000-4fg256c](/images/no-image3.png)
Part Number:
Description:
Virtex-ii Platform Fpgas
Manufacturer:
Xilinx Corp.
Datasheet:
![xc5210](/images/no-image3.png)
Part Number:
Description:
Logic Cell Array Family , Inc
Manufacturer:
Xilinx Corp.
Datasheet:
![xccace-tq144](/images/no-image3.png)
Part Number:
Description:
Ic Ace Controller Chip Tq144
Manufacturer:
Xilinx Corp.
Datasheet:
![XC3S502](/images/no-image3.png)
Part Number:
Description:
Spartan-3 Fpga Family Complete Data Sheet
Manufacturer:
Xilinx Corp.
Datasheet:
![XC3S50A](/images/no-image3.png)
Part Number:
Description:
Spartan-3a Fpga Family Data Sheet
Manufacturer:
Xilinx Corp.
Datasheet:
![XC3S100E](/images/no-image3.png)
Part Number:
Description:
Spartan-3e Fpga Family Complete Data Sheet
Manufacturer:
Xilinx Corp.
Datasheet:
![XC3S1000L](/images/no-image3.png)
Part Number:
Description:
Spartan-3l Low Power Fpga Family
Manufacturer:
Xilinx Corp.
Datasheet:
![OPB16450UART](/images/no-image3.png)
Part Number:
Description:
Ds433 August 18, 2004 Product Specification
Manufacturer:
Xilinx Corp.
Datasheet:
![XC3000](/images/no-image3.png)
Part Number:
Description:
XC3000 Field Programmable Gate Array
Manufacturer:
Xilinx Corp.
Datasheet:
![XC9500](/images/no-image3.png)
Part Number:
Description:
XC9500 5 V CPLD Family
Manufacturer:
Xilinx Corp.
Datasheet:
![XC9500XL](/images/no-image3.png)
Part Number:
Description:
XC9500XL 3.3 V CPLD Family
Manufacturer:
Xilinx Corp.
Datasheet:
![XC9500XV](/images/no-image3.png)
Part Number:
Description:
XC9500XV 2.5 V CPLD Family
Manufacturer:
Xilinx Corp.
Datasheet: